Transaction dedbe608db20d573dd8713853c268480a82834f3c39a625dcd1c9a3ed55ac45f
1 Input
1 Output
-
dedbe608db20d573dd8713853c268480a82834f3c39a625dcd1c9a3ed55ac45f:0
- value
- 523632
- script pubkey
- OP_0 OP_PUSHBYTES_20 277819fefb04d20756abf0fa5f2f07f40f1e0756
- address
- bc1qyaupnlhmqnfqw44t7ra97tc87s83up6ka6n08l